Norgren 18-015-884 Gauge - R1/8 Port, 0-16 bar
Part Number: 18-015-884
Quick Summary
Norgren 18-015-884 gauge monitors air pressure in compressed-air systems to ensure consistent performance in automated machinery. When pressure drifts, equipment efficiency drops and maintenance costs rise, making reliable measurement essential. In practice, engineers weigh CE conformity, IP protection, and SIL safety considerations to match regulatory and safety standards in their plants. This compact gauge offers a 0–16 bar scale and a standard R1/8 port, enabling quick installation and straightforward integration with Norgren components. By delivering clear readings in real time, it supports lean manufacturing, reduces energy waste, and helps protect downstream actuators from pressure fluctuations across critical pneumatic circuits.

18-015-884 Norgren: Monitor pressures in a compressed air system for optimum efficiency
Operating Temperature
-20 ... 65 °C, -4 ... 149 °F
Operating Pressure
0 ... 16 bar, 0 ... 232 psi
Port Size
R1/8
Maximum Inlet Pressure
16 bar
Scale (bar)
0 ... 16 bar
Scale (MPa)
0 ... 1.6 MPa
Scale (psi)
0 ... 232 psi
Dimensions - Height
40 mm
Dimensions - Length
40 mm
Dimensions - Width
45 mm
Weight
0.05 kg
Country of Origin
Poland
Range
18-015
Brand
IMI Norgren

The 18-015-884 uses a standard R1/8 port, aligning with common pneumatic fittings and panel-mounted installations. Its compact 40×40×45 mm footprint and 0.05 kg weight simplify integration into crowded control panels and automation enclosures, reducing mounting complexity and spare-parts inventory while enabling quick retrofits in existing systems.
The gauge reads from 0 to 16 bar, which corresponds to 0 to 232 psi and 0 to 1.6 MPa. This single instrument covers typical pneumatic networks in manufacturing and assembly lines, allowing straightforward interpretation for teams accustomed to different units and enabling rapid verification of supply regulator performance.
Operating temperature spans -20 to 65 °C, which supports use in many factory and outdoor-adjacent locations. While the gauge is robust for standard industrial settings, for extreme exposure or dust/moisture, consider protective enclosures or vibration-isolating mounting to preserve readability and longevity.
Install the gauge on a clean, stable port with proper thread engagement on the R1/8 connection. Use compatible fittings to avoid cross-threading and ensure a leak-free seal. Mount the device where vibration is minimized and line movement is constrained, and keep readings away from heat sources that could skew results over time.
